Job DetailsJob Location: Administrative Offices - Savannah, GA 31406Job Summary The Volunteer Services Coordinator is responsible for the recruitment, onboarding, training, retention, supervision, and utilization of hospice volunteers to support the mission and regulatory requirements of Hospice Savannah. This position coordinates volunteer services across the organization, ensuring adequate volunteer coverage for patients, families, caregivers, and organizational needs. The Coordinator collaborates with the interdisciplinary team to assess patient needs, develop volunteer care plans, enter volunteer-related orders and documentation in the electronic medical record, monitor volunteer assignments, maintain regulatory compliance, and promote volunteer engagement through education, recognition, and retention initiatives. QualificationsMinimum Qualifications Associate degree required; bachelor's degree in healthcare administration, social work, human services, education, nonprofit management, or related field preferred. Minimum two years of experience in volunteer management, healthcare, hospice, nonprofit administration, human resources, or related field preferred. Experience recruiting, onboarding, and training volunteers strongly preferred. Experience with electronic medical record documentation preferred. Valid driver's license, automobile insurance, and reliable transportation required. Competencies, Preferred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ities Knowledge of hospice philosophy and Medicare hospice volunteer requirements. Ability to develop and maintain volunteer recruitment and retention programs. Strong organizational and project management skills. Ability to facilitate training and educational programs. Strong presentation and public speaking skills. Ability to analyze volunteer utilization and program performance metrics. Proficiency in Microsoft Office, volunteer management software, and electronic medical record systems. Physical Demands and Work Environment Position carries risk of exposure to infectious disease which requires standard safety precautions while in patient care areas. Position requires ability to lift up to 20 lbs utilizing proper lifting techniques. Position requires minimal walking in administrative and patient care areas. Position Type and Expected Hours of Work This is a non-exempt, full-time position working a general schedule of Monday through Friday with requests to work additional days/hours as needed. Travel Must be able to travel as required, which includes a moderate amount of driving utilizing a personal vehicle.
